什么是clash?
clash是一款功能强大的代理工具,广泛应用于科学上网和网络加速。它支持多种协议,并且可以通过配置文件进行灵活的设置。本文将重点介绍clash的域名解析设置,帮助用户更好地利用这一工具。
域名解析的基本概念
在网络中,域名解析是将域名转换为IP地址的过程。通过域名解析,用户可以方便地访问网站,而不需要记住复杂的数字IP地址。clash的域名解析设置可以帮助用户更好地管理网络流量,提高访问速度。
clash域名解析设置的必要性
- 提高访问速度:通过合理的域名解析设置,可以减少访问延迟。
- 增强安全性:通过代理服务器进行域名解析,可以隐藏用户的真实IP地址,增强上网安全性。
- 灵活的流量管理:用户可以根据需要设置不同的解析规则,灵活管理网络流量。
clash域名解析设置步骤
1. 安装clash
在进行域名解析设置之前,首先需要安装clash。可以通过以下步骤进行安装:
- 访问clash的官方网站,下载适合您操作系统的版本。
- 按照安装说明进行安装。
2. 配置clash
安装完成后,您需要配置clash以进行域名解析。具体步骤如下:
- 打开clash的配置文件,通常为
config.yaml
。 - 在配置文件中,找到
dns
部分,进行以下设置:enable: true
:启用DNS功能。listen: 0.0.0.0:53
:设置监听地址和端口。fallback
:设置备用DNS服务器。
3. 添加域名解析规则
在配置文件中,您可以添加自定义的域名解析规则:
- 使用
rules
字段添加规则。 - 规则格式为:
DOMAIN-SUFFIX,example.com,DIRECT
,表示对example.com
的请求直接访问。
4. 保存并重启clash
完成配置后,保存文件并重启clash以使设置生效。
常见问题解答(FAQ)
Q1: clash的域名解析设置有什么优势?
clash的域名解析设置可以提高访问速度,增强安全性,并且提供灵活的流量管理,适合各种网络环境。
Q2: 如何检查clash的域名解析是否正常?
可以通过命令行工具如nslookup
或dig
来检查域名解析是否正常,确保返回的IP地址与预期一致。
Q3: clash支持哪些类型的域名解析?
clash支持多种类型的域名解析,包括A记录、CNAME记录等,用户可以根据需要进行设置。
Q4: 如果遇到解析失败,应该如何处理?
- 检查配置文件是否正确。
- 确保clash已正确启动。
- 尝试更换DNS服务器。
结论
通过以上步骤,用户可以轻松设置clash的域名解析,享受更快、更安全的网络体验。希望本文能帮助您更好地理解和使用clash。
正文完